Brian Minter CM OBC is a horticulturist, author and syndicated columnist from Chilliwack, British Columbia Canada. He and his wife, Faye, founded Minter Gardens in 1980, a 32-acre mixed-style show garden. It was described in 1001 Gardens You Must See Before You Die as a “thrilling three-season experience,” and a place that will “dazzle the senses.”[1] In 1998, he published Brian Minter's New Gardening Guide.[2] Minter writes a weekly gardening column for the Vancouver Sun newspaper.[3]
Minter is a Member of the Order of Canada, a recipient of the Queen Elizabeth II Golden and Diamond Jubilee Medals, and the Order of British Columbia, among other awards.[4][5][6]
